BJP leader hits out at Cong, Left on SASB issue
Hyderabad, Aug 12 (UNI) Criticising the UPA and the Left combine for 'communalising governance, fanning caste divisions and humilating majority community on every possible occasion,' BJP Vice President M Venkaiah Naidu today demanded the restoration of land to the Shri Amarnath Shrine Board (SASB).
In a statement here, he further demanded delimitation of constituencies in Jammu and Kashmir be taken up and grievances of Jammu region both in employment development and share in the government be addressed.
He alleged the Congress and its pseudo-secular allies had 'insulted Hindus on every occasion, be it on Ayodhya, Ram Setu or now on the issue of land allotment to SASB.' He claimed the Jammu and Kashmir Government's decision to revoke land allotment to the SASB 'was a complete surrender to the fundamentalist and separatist forces.' He alleged democracy, secularism and civility were under serious threat in Jammu and Kashmir and the protests by the people of Jammu and the BJP at the national level were against the ''monstrous'' act of revoking the land to the Board.
